 Sabu Siyad
		
	
	
		f900a78995
		
			
		
	
	
	
	refactor!: drop ecommerce in favor of webshop (#33265)
			Sabu Siyad
		
	
	
		f900a78995
		
			
		
	
	
	
	refactor!: drop ecommerce in favor of webshop (#33265)
		
			
			* refactor!: remove ecommerce item group field check
Signed-off-by: Sabu Siyad <hello@ssiyad.com>
* refactor!: remove `e_commerce` directory
Signed-off-by: Sabu Siyad <hello@ssiyad.com>
* refactor!: remove `get_context` from `item_group`
https://frappeframework.com/docs/v14/user/en/guides/portal-development/context
Signed-off-by: Sabu Siyad <hello@ssiyad.com>
* refactor!: remove related `./templates`
Signed-off-by: Sabu Siyad <hello@ssiyad.com>
* refactor!(navbar): remove wishlist (ecommerce)
Signed-off-by: Sabu Siyad <hello@ssiyad.com>
* refactor!(js): remove js from scripts
Signed-off-by: Sabu Siyad <hello@ssiyad.com>
* refactor!: remove `www/all-products`
Signed-off-by: Sabu Siyad <hello@ssiyad.com>
* refactor!: remove pages and js
Signed-off-by: Sabu Siyad <hello@ssiyad.com>
* refactor!: remove js/customer_reviews
Signed-off-by: Sabu Siyad <hello@ssiyad.com>
* refactor!(portal utils): remove shopping cart debtor account
Signed-off-by: Sabu Siyad <hello@ssiyad.com>
* refactor!: remove e_commerce events from hooks
Signed-off-by: Sabu Siyad <hello@ssiyad.com>
* refactor!(web): remove e_commerce js from bundle
Signed-off-by: Sabu Siyad <hello@ssiyad.com>
* refactor!(setup): remove shopping cart setup
Signed-off-by: Sabu Siyad <hello@ssiyad.com>
* refactor!: remove pages
Signed-off-by: Sabu Siyad <hello@ssiyad.com>
* refactor(item): remove website item button
Signed-off-by: Sabu Siyad <hello@ssiyad.com>
* refactor!(payment request): remove `on_payment_authorized`
Signed-off-by: Sabu Siyad <hello@ssiyad.com>
* refactor!: @staticmethod `get_gateway_details`
to avoid monkey patching, in custom apps
https://discuss.erpnext.com/t/how-to-override-method-in-frappe/28786/36
Signed-off-by: Sabu Siyad <hello@ssiyad.com>
* refactor!(pages): remove product page
Signed-off-by: Sabu Siyad <hello@ssiyad.com>
* refactor!(homepage): do not setup website items
Signed-off-by: Sabu Siyad <hello@ssiyad.com>
* refactor(workspace): remove link to ecommerce settings
Signed-off-by: Sabu Siyad <hello@ssiyad.com>
* refactor!(www): remove shop-by-category
Signed-off-by: Sabu Siyad <hello@ssiyad.com>
* refactor!(homepage): remove featured product
Signed-off-by: Sabu Siyad <hello@ssiyad.com>
* refactor: remove products in homepage
Signed-off-by: Sabu Siyad <hello@ssiyad.com>
* refactor(homepage): remove explore button
Signed-off-by: Sabu Siyad <hello@ssiyad.com>
* refactor: remove products fields from homepage
Signed-off-by: Sabu Siyad <hello@ssiyad.com>
* Revert "refactor!: @staticmethod `get_gateway_details`"
This reverts commit 561bcd96680a930bb92627869502d9346b10611b.
Signed-off-by: Sabu Siyad <hello@ssiyad.com>
* refactor!: remove payment gateway e_commerce import
Signed-off-by: Sabu Siyad <hello@ssiyad.com>
* chore: pre-commit
Signed-off-by: Sabu Siyad <hello@ssiyad.com>
* refactor!: pass `party` into `get_price`
Signed-off-by: Sabu Siyad <hello@ssiyad.com>
* refactor: move `get_item_codes_by_attributes` to `utilities/product`
Signed-off-by: Sabu Siyad <hello@ssiyad.com>
* refactor!(quotation): input customer group
Signed-off-by: Sabu Siyad <hello@ssiyad.com>
* chore: pre-commit
* refactor: remove custom `navbar_items.html`
* refactor!(item): remove `published_in_website`
* refactor: move `validate_duplicate_website_item` before rename
* test: remove `test_shopping_cart_without_website_item`
* chore: add doctype drop patch
* refactor: removed website item related code
* refactor: removed shopping_cart code
* refactor: removed e-commerce related patches
* refactor: removed website related fields from item group
* fix: patch create_asset_depreciation_schedules_from_assets, KeyError: '0K BU64 AUY'
---------
Signed-off-by: Sabu Siyad <hello@ssiyad.com>
Co-authored-by: Rohit Waghchaure <rohitw1991@gmail.com>
		
	
 
		2023-10-17 17:05:44 +05:30
	 
	
	
		 ..
	
	
	
		
			
			
			
			
			
			2022-06-20 23:10:02 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-08-29 20:50:27 +05:30
		 
	
		
			
			
			
			
			
			2023-06-02 17:14:14 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2021-11-05 11:16:29 +05:30
		 
	
		
			
			
			
			
			
			2022-01-04 17:26:11 +05:30
		 
	
		
			
			
			
			
			
			2021-11-05 11:16:29 +05:30
		 
	
		
			
			
			
			
			
			2022-05-02 13:58:22 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-08-05 15:22:38 +05:30
		 
	
		
			
			
			
			
			
			2022-07-20 18:59:36 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2023-02-19 11:42:35 +05:30
		 
	
		
			
			
			
			
			
			2022-08-30 15:43:57 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2023-01-10 09:54:15 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2021-09-30 09:58:59 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-07-20 14:27:06 +05:30
		 
	
		
			
			
			
			
			
			2021-09-02 20:02:11 +05:30
		 
	
		
			
			
			
			
			
			2022-01-20 11:57:22 +05:30
		 
	
		
			
			
			
			
			
			2022-05-31 15:35:40 +05:30
		 
	
		
			
			
			
			
			
			2023-01-17 11:47:53 +05:30
		 
	
		
			
			
			
			
			
			2022-06-06 16:27:25 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2021-08-26 21:47:00 +05:30
		 
	
		
			
			
			
			
			
			2023-06-13 17:30:38 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-02-24 17:57:39 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2021-11-05 11:16:29 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-05-16 11:23:35 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-07-21 13:32:03 +05:30
		 
	
		
			
			
			
			
			
			2021-09-02 16:44:59 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-05-11 16:49:28 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2021-09-02 16:44:59 +05:30
		 
	
		
			
			
			
			
			
			2022-07-19 13:19:34 +05:30
		 
	
		
			
			
			
			
			
			2022-07-14 15:02:37 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2023-05-17 16:04:49 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2023-03-17 15:39:33 +05:30
		 
	
		
			
			
			
			
			
			2022-11-28 22:58:31 +01:00
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2021-11-05 11:16:29 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30
		 
	
		
			
			
			
			
			
			2022-03-28 18:52:46 +05:30